Output 341531b7308645428974b6472068f28745ff820172dc83f897aa61b8ba326b8b:0

value
16040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c9275fce46cfeb8188363b28bb4bab7f788d7f4 OP_EQUAL
address
MDRSEDmtkiSEPMVdqPuvbxwsZ78xuUguaP
transaction
341531b7308645428974b6472068f28745ff820172dc83f897aa61b8ba326b8b
spent
true